李林超博客
首页
归档
留言
友链
动态
关于
归档
留言
友链
动态
关于
首页
大数据
正文
03.Azkaban使用案例
Leefs
2022-04-22 AM
873℃
0条
[TOC] ### 前言 + Azkaban 2.0支持`properties`配置文件,也支持`YML`配置文件 + Azkaban 3.0默认支持YML配置文件 ### Hello World案例实操 **(1)在windows环境新建first.project文件,增加如下内容** ``` azkaban-flow-version: 2.0 ``` 注意:该文件作用,是采用新的Flow-API方式解析flow文件。 文件必须以`.project`结尾。 **(2)新建first.flow文件,增加如下内容** ```yaml nodes: - name: jobA type: command config: command: echo "Hello World" ``` **参数说明** + **name**:Job名称 + **type**:Job类型。(command表示要执行的作业为命令行方式) + **config**:Job配置 **(3)直接将first.project和first.flow文件进行压缩成一个zip文件** ![03.Azkaban使用案例01.jpg](https://lilinchao.com/usr/uploads/2022/04/2633521576.jpg) + 注意文件名称必须是英文。 **(4)进入到Azkaban的WEB UI界面** + **新建一个项目** ![03.Azkaban使用案例02.jpg](https://lilinchao.com/usr/uploads/2022/04/4272828038.jpg) + ①.点击Create Project按钮 + ②.填写项目名称和描述信息 + ③.在点击Create Project创建完成。 **(5)上传压缩好的first.zip文件** ![03.Azkaban使用案例03.jpg](https://lilinchao.com/usr/uploads/2022/04/3241318243.jpg) + ①.点击Upload按钮 + ②.选择要上传的压缩包 + ③.点击Upload按钮完成上传。 **(6)执行任务流** + **点击Execute Flow按钮** ![03.Azkaban使用案例04.jpg](https://lilinchao.com/usr/uploads/2022/04/447572034.jpg) + 点击Execute按钮 ![03.Azkaban使用案例05.jpg](https://lilinchao.com/usr/uploads/2022/04/1591887261.jpg) + **点击Continue执行任务** ![03.Azkaban使用案例06.jpg](https://lilinchao.com/usr/uploads/2022/04/3828349051.jpg) **(7)通过日志查看运行结果** + 点击Job List列表 + 点击Log查询输出日志 ![03.Azkaban使用案例07.jpg](https://lilinchao.com/usr/uploads/2022/04/3734849674.jpg) + 输出日志结果 ![03.Azkaban使用案例08.jpg](https://lilinchao.com/usr/uploads/2022/04/33521316.jpg)
标签:
Azkaban
非特殊说明,本博所有文章均为博主原创。
如若转载,请注明出处:
https://www.lilinchao.com/archives/1987.html
上一篇
02.Azkaban单机版安装教程
下一篇
【转载】04.Azkaban Flow 2.0的使用
取消回复
评论啦~
提交评论
栏目分类
随笔
2
Java
326
大数据
229
工具
31
其它
25
GO
47
标签云
数学
Thymeleaf
SQL练习题
Yarn
稀疏数组
ClickHouse
Ubuntu
JavaWeb
NIO
微服务
队列
JVM
容器深入研究
Livy
Kibana
Java工具类
HDFS
DataX
Tomcat
Hive
Elastisearch
高并发
ajax
Java阻塞队列
SpringBoot
国产数据库改造
Sentinel
Jenkins
Spark SQL
Http
友情链接
申请
范明明
庄严博客
Mx
陶小桃Blog
虫洞